Barack Obama has admitted the ObamaCare mandate is a tax




From Campaign For Liberty:
As the debate over ObamaCare raged, President Obama strenuously denounced the charge that the mandate (requiring Americans to buy health insurance or pay a fine) was a tax during an interview with George Stephanopoulos.

Now that several states, including Virginia and Missouri, are fighting back, however, the Obama administration has changed its tune in court.

According to The New York Times, "In a brief defending the law, the Justice Department says the requirement for people to carry insurance or pay the penalty is 'a valid exercise' of Congress's power to impose taxes."
